A Nottinghamshire man retued to his parked Mercedes to discover shards of shattered glass and a missing driver's side window, courtesy of the cops who wanted to rescue the dog sleeping in the back of the car.

Unfortunately for both owner Gordon Williams and the police department's street cred, the dog was a stuffed animal, and not even a super-realistic one.

The officers will pay to replace Williams' window (\"I guess they felt like idiots,\" Williams told The Sun) but they've put other drivers on notice to \"think about what they leave on view.\"
